Output 0b58e52533afc24b1a67ae3c245960b4646e76071cce1cdff1997a22698c1f8d:0

value
26844979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12e144c2a1f518a11295ad80dffd7acee452e5fb OP_EQUAL
address
33Qqww56cnbCH2VVYCt6PCffiYS8KzXYk1
transaction
0b58e52533afc24b1a67ae3c245960b4646e76071cce1cdff1997a22698c1f8d
confirmations
374783
spent
true